# intersectr

`intersectr` is an in development package for intersecting spatial attribute data. The primary emphasis is on gridded time-series data such as meteorological forcings that need to be intersected with a spatial modeling mesh or set of spatial modeling units.

### Installation:

```
install.packages("devtools")
devtools::install_github("USGS-R/intersectr")
```

### Contributing:

First, thanks for considering a contribution! I hope to make this package a community created resource
for us all to gain from and won't be able to do that without your help!

1) Contributions should be thoroughly tested with [testthat](https://testthat.r-lib.org/).
2) Code style should attempt to follow the [tidyverse style guide.](http://style.tidyverse.org/)
3) Please attempt to describe what you want to do prior to contributing by submitting an issue.
4) Please follow the typical github [fork - pull-request workflow.](https://gist.github.com/Chaser324/ce0505fbed06b947d962)
5) Make sure you use roxygen and run Check before contributing. More on this front as the package matures.

Other notes:
- Please run `lintr::lint_package()` before submitting a pull request.
- consider running `goodpractice::gp()` on the package before contributing.
- consider running `devtools::spell_check()` if you wrote documentation.
- this package may end up using pkgdown running `pkgdown::build_site()` will refresh it.
